Description
Absolv grade acetone in 4 liter glass bottles (16 liters total). "Absolv" is a highly purified grade of solvent suitable for almost all analytical instrumentation usage.
- Description: Acetone
- Chemical Formula: CH3COCH3
- SDS: M0003
- Melting Point: -94.8
- Boiling Point: 56.0
- Flash Point: -20°C
- Formula Weight: 58.08
- CAS No: 67-64-1
- NFPA: 3-10
- Density: 0.7899
Acetone is a clear solvent with a wide variety of uses, such as organic synthesis or cleaning operations. It is a common building block in organic chemistry. Acetone is a ketone with intermediate polarity making it a good primary or co-solvent. It dissolves organic solids well and mixes within another solvent mixtures with ease.

Test Name | Limits |
Assay (by GC-FID) | Min 99.9% |
Color | Max 10 APHA |
Fluorescence at emission maximum for Impurities (as Quinine sulfate) | Max 1 ppb |
GC-ECD Responsive residue (single peak) (as Heptachlor epoxide) | Max 10 ppt |
GC-FID Responsive residue (single peak) (as 2-Octanol) | Max 5 ppb |
Residue after Evaporation | Max 1 ppm |
Water (by KF coulometer) | Max 1 ppm |
Optical Absorbance at: | |
330 nm | Max 1.00 AU |
340 nm | Max 0.10 AU |
350 nm | Max 0.01 AU |
375 nm | Max 0.005 AU |
400 nm | Max 0.005 AU |
